I talked with Nightgaunt on the matter and the I will quote his remark to my question on the issue on how to fix the releases:

Nightgaunt wrote:
[...]I would think that the best thing to do would be to re-add all splits with tracklists like this using the proper procedure, taking one's best guess as to the order that the participating bands perform in where necessary. My reasoning here is twofold. For one, the number of cases where no information of any kind is available as to the order the bands perform in is apt to be comparatively very small. Also, even if the new order should turn out to be incorrect, the future version of the site will make handling/modifying of splits easier/simpler. Bearing this in mind, splits with bands in the wrong order but that have been otherwise correctly added will be easier to fix in the future than those that have been left in the fractured/incomplete state, [...]

-> [emphasis supplied]

It is of course best to do some investigation on each split album, especially as a lot of them are lacking of information like line-up, amount of copies etc. Good results have been achieved by contacting bands, labels or whatever migth be seen as a source of information.


There are also split albums that have reviews and need to be fixed.



  1. Split album = not all bands are in the MA
    To be added this way:
    Add new single release -> Split album -> List all tracks (by all participating bands) -> Specify which tracks are performed by which band in additional notes, like "Tracks 1-4 by band X, tracks 4-8 by band Y"

    In case the split has more than one MA band, please use HTML code to add links to the entries. Please this example as a guideline:

    http://www.metal-archives.com/release.php?id=205437

    (from the additional notes)
    Tracks 1-8: <a href='band.php?id=3540257258'>Long Suffering</a>
    Tracks 9-28: <a href='band.php?id=3540257246'>Rehumanize</a>
    Tracks 29-42: <b>Corpse Under Construction</b>
    Tracks 43-53: <a href='band.php?id=49085'>Eternal Mystery</a>

    (<b></b>; <u></u>; can also be used to emphasize the non-MA bands)
    I really recommend to do it this way, because:
    - easier access to other participating bands on the split
    - bands that are not on this site could be easily identified.

  2. SPLIT = all bands are in the MA and added as every SPLIT would be added. IMPORTANT: Make sure the tracks are in the right order and do NOT under any circumstances add a tracklist in the additional notes in order to reflect the 'correct' listing; use a SPLIT ALBUM instead and use the HTML-code in order to add links to the band-sites.

  3. This split release is an exception. Do not attempt to add it in a similar way! It is impossible to do this.

  4. Cooperation albums are NO split albums.

  5. DVD / video might be difficult to add.. there have been errors recently. Please report them in this thread before adding them.

What to do:
1. if not all tracks are available at the entry, then try to find them (google, label, contact etc.)
2. If the tracks are added to the profile, but are added wrongly, then make sure that the new entry will contain the right information; just because the counting of the tracks starts witn a 1 does not necessarily mean that their order is also this way; again... some research is necessary.
3. In case of a wrongly added split, it needs to be changed to a split album.
If more than one MA band appears on the release, then you can use this kind of coding in the additional notes to make it look good:

Tracks 1-8: <a href='band.php?id=3540257258'>Long Suffering</a>
Tracks 9-28: <a href='band.php?id=3540257246'>Rehumanize</a>
Tracks 29-42: Corpse Under Construction
Tracks 43-53: <a href='band.php?id=49085'>Eternal Mystery</a>

Also an advice. If a split album does not have an explicit title, please name it this way: 'Band X / Band Y / Band Z'. If 4 or 5 bands participate a split, thus making the format too long, then simply put it '4-way split'. Don't use this format: 'Split with band X' or 'Split w/ band X'. The later case often happans when one of the participating bands is not in MA. A bad example is found here:
http://www.metal-archives.com/release.php?id=69820
Making the title 'Agathocles / Krush' looks better.
Please consider integrating it into common rules for editing split albums.
